Protecting Your Circuits: Choosing the Right Fuses and Breakers
Ensuring the well-being of your electrical systems is paramount. A crucial part of this involves selecting the appropriate fuses. These components act as shock absorbers, interrupting the flow of electricity when a overload occurs, thus preventing electrical hazards.
- Fuses are single-use components that melt when reaching a certain current.
- Circuit breakers, on the other hand, can be restored after tripping, offering a more flexible solution.
- The capacity of a fuse or breaker must correspond to the specifications of the circuit it's intended for.
Referring to a qualified electrician is always suggested when identifying the right protection devices for your specific needs.
